Preparation About the Batteries ∫ Usable batteries AA Oxyride batteries (supplied)¢ AA Alkaline batteries (optional) AA Rechargeable Ni-MH (nickel-metal hydride) batteries (optional) ¢The oxyride battery is a new type of non-rechargeable battery developed by Panasonic. Oxyride batteries have higher power and more stability to handle the higher load on the batteries, compared to conventional alkaline batteries. Oxyride batteries are specially designed to use with products as digital still cameras, that place more load on the batteries. • It is necessary to select the type of batteries according to the batteries you use. Select the type of batteries in use on [BATTERY TYPE] in the [SETUP] menu (P24). The setting can be distinguished by the color of the battery indication (blue or white). - The battery indication does not appear when you use the camera along with the AC adaptor (DMW-AC1; optional). 2560 5 • We recommend that you use Panasonic batteries. • The performance of the batteries may vary depending on brand or storage terms/condition of the batteries. • The performance of the batteries may be temporarily deteriorated in low temperature conditions [50oF (10oC) or less]. However, the performance of the batteries is recovered when the batteries become close to the ambient temperature. • Depending on the temperature or the conditions, the camera may not be operated properly or the battery indication may not be displayed correctly and the batteries may become empty without indication. However, this is not a malfunction. • We recommend turning the camera off frequently while recording to maintain the power of the batteries for a long time. If you will be using the camera for a long time, using rechargeable Ni-MH batteries is more practical. • The exhausted batteries may recover some performance when they are left for a period of time. However, they cannot be used for a long time. Be sure to replace with new batteries. A: When oxyride batteries are selected The battery indication turns blue. B: When alkaline/Ni-MH batteries are selected The battery indication turns white. 13 VQT0P65
